当前位置: 首页 > news >正文

株洲能建网站的有哪些六安网站建设价格

株洲能建网站的有哪些,六安网站建设价格,网站建设的比较合理的流程,网站建设和系统集成今天介绍transformer模型的decoder解码器#xff0c;target mask目标掩码 背景 解码器层是对前面文章中提到的子层的包装器。它接受位置嵌入的目标序列#xff0c;并将它们通过带掩码的多头注意力机制传递。使用掩码是为了防止解码器查看序列中的下一个标记。它迫使模型仅使用… 今天介绍transformer模型的decoder解码器target mask目标掩码 背景 解码器层是对前面文章中提到的子层的包装器。它接受位置嵌入的目标序列并将它们通过带掩码的多头注意力机制传递。使用掩码是为了防止解码器查看序列中的下一个标记。它迫使模型仅使用之前的标记作为上下文来预测下一个标记。然后它再通过另一个多头注意力机制该机制将编码器层的输出作为额外的输入。最后它通过位置全连接前馈网络。在这些子层中的每一个之后它都会执行残差相加和层归一化。 Transformer中的解码器层 如上所述解码器层无非是对子层的包装器。它实现了两个多头注意力子层和一个位置全连接前馈网络每个子层之后都跟着层归一化和残差相加。 参看 编码器encoder Transformer模型-encoder编码器padding填充source mask填充掩码的简明介绍-CSDN博客https://blog.csdn.net/ank1983/article/details/137399110 为什么需要掩码 目标掩码target mask 要理解为什么需要目标掩码最好看一下解码器的输入和输出的示例。解码器的目标是在给定的编码源序列和目标序列的一部分的情况下预测序列中的下一个标记。为了实现这一点必须有一个“开始”标记来提示模型预测序列中的下一个标记。这就是上面图像中“bos”标记的用途。还需要注意的是解码器的输入和输出的大小必须相同。 如果目标是将“Wie heißt du?”翻译为“What is your name?”那么编码器将编码源序列的含义并将其传递给解码器。给定“bos”标记和编码的源序列解码器应该预测出“What”。然后将“What”附加到“bos”后面以创建新的输入即“bos What”。这就是为什么解码器的输入被认为是“向右移动”的原因。这可以传递给解码器以预测What is。这个标记被附加到之前的输入上以创建新的输入“bos What is”。这将被传递给解码器以预测“What is your”。这个过程会一直重复直到模型预测出“eos”标记。 通过使用目标掩码模型可以同时学习每个迭代的目标序列例如“bos What is your name? eos”。 请记住解码器的输入和输出长度必须相同。因此在将目标序列传递给解码器之前需要移除每个目标序列的最后一个标记。如果目标序列存储在trg中那么解码器的输入将是trg[:, :-1]用于选择除最后一个标记之外的所有内容这可以在上面的目标输入中看到。预期的输出将是trg[:, 1:]即除第一个标记之外的所有内容这是上面看到的预期输出。 总结来说与编码器层一样解码器也需要对其输入进行掩码处理。虽然填充掩码对于输入是必要的但目标序列也需要一个前视或后续掩码。在推理过程中模型只会被提供一个开始标记并必须基于它预测下一个标记。然后给定两个标记它必须预测第三个标记。这个过程会一直重复直到预测出序列结束标记。这就是Transformer的自回归行为。换句话说未来的标记只基于过去的标记和来自编码器的嵌入进行预测。 为了模拟这种行为模型使用后续掩码同时学习所有这些迭代。 可以使用PyTorch的torch.tril函数来创建后续掩码。它将具有(trg_seq_length, trg_seq_length)的形状。 填充掩码目标掩码 对于序列中的每个标记概率分布只能考虑之前的标记。但是由于目标序列也必须进行填充因此填充掩码和后续掩码必须结合使用。 这可以通过使用 运算符轻松实现该运算符仅在两个掩码都为1时才返回1。 这个最终的目标掩码必须为每个批次中的序列创建这意味着它将具有(batch_size, 1, trg_seq_length, trg_seq_length)的形状。这个掩码将在每个头之间进行广播。 原文链接https://medium.com/hunter-j-phillips/the-decoder-8882c33de69a
http://www.w-s-a.com/news/147796/

相关文章:

  • 做一网站APP多少钱重庆中色十二冶金建设有限公司网站
  • 网上做效果图网站有哪些软件徐州泉山区建设局网站
  • 凯里网站制作网站篡改搜索引擎js
  • 如何使用凡科建设网站武安城乡建设网站
  • 网站建设网站及上传wordpress火车头发布
  • 有没有做网站的团队电脑版传奇网站
  • 建立企业网站公司医疗创意小产品设计
  • 深圳 做网站 车公庙免费的招标网有哪些
  • 网站在那里备案成都成华区网站建设
  • 做网站选哪家好搜索引擎优化的目标体系包括哪些
  • 做数据可视化的网站ppt2016是制作网页的软件
  • 济宁市建设工程质量监督站网站徐州网站优化推广
  • 北京网站设计多少钱php做商品网站
  • 能打开的网站你了解的彩票网站开发dadi163
  • 手机做网站价格优秀企业网站建设价格
  • 电商网站建设企业做网站的客户多吗
  • 有做思维图的网站吗西安建设市场诚信信息平台网站
  • 网站建设求职具备什么30岁学网站开发
  • 官方网站minecraft北京低价做网站
  • 网站建设报价兴田德润机械加工网络接单
  • 免费的推广网站安卓app制作平台
  • 长春火车站附近美食建设信用卡银行积分兑换商城网站
  • 网站提交网址如何备份wordpress网页
  • 龙腾盛世网站建设医院管理系统
  • 网站切换图片做背景怎么写外贸营销邮件主题一般怎么写
  • 基于html5的网站开发wordpress主题工具
  • php网站开发的成功经历公司网站现状
  • 软件发布网站源码中国企业公示信息网
  • flash 的网站网站型销售怎么做
  • 营销型网站单页网站的域名和密码